An exciting opportunity has arisen for a Care Supervisor within the Short Term Support Service covering the West locality, the post is based at Dene Park House, Hexham.

The position is full time (37 hours), Permanent, NCC Band 5 salary (£28,598 - £31,022).

The Care Supervisor hours will be between the parameters of 08:30 - 17:00 Monday – Thursday, 08.30-16.30 Friday, not including bank holidays. 

The main aim of the short term support service is to provide timely care interventions to adults living in their own homes.


The role of the job: 

-You will line manage a team of Reablement Workers and have a case load of clients. 
-On a daily basis, you will manage staff rotas to co-ordinate the work of the team 
You will work collaboratively with referring professionals and team colleagues to develop effective team practice and ensure continuity in accordance with service standards. 
-You will have the ability to form positive working relationships with Clients and colleagues.
-You will have the ability to work and follow clearly defined individual ‘Service User --Plans’ including client, moving and handling and home risk assessments.
-You will be able to write detailed clear instructions, case notes and reports including completion of electronic Client baseline assessments.
-You will listen, consult others and communicates clearly following written or verbal instructions. 
-You will understand the need to respect confidentiality, privacy, dignity, independence, choice, rights and fulfilment of service users.
-You will adhere to and maintain Health & Safety of self, staff and others.
-You will follow policies and procedures, guidance, CQC Standards and Code of Conduct, whilst keeping to schedules. 
-You will be able to work unsupervised and as part of a team with Management support readily available when needed.

Requirements of the job: 

-A good general education demonstrating literacy and numeracy. 
-Good General IT skills 
-NVQ Level 3 in Care. 
-Has a valid UK driving license (expenses will be paid in accordance with the organisations Single Status agreement rates) 
-Able to satisfy DBS requirements
